Parts Needed
1 X Old torch light
1 X 1watt white Led
1 X 7805 regulator IC
1 X 10 ohms resistor

Disassembling the Torch
Disassemble the torch as shown in the pictures.
Painting the Glass
Make a circle at middle of the glass and paint it with black colour.
Painting the Body
I used spray can to paint the body. After the paint is dried I used clear coat so that it shines.
Heatsink to Led
I don't have a heat-sink so I decided to make my own with a small aluminium sheet and combined with heatsink paste and finally glued with fewikwik.
Mounting LED to the Reflector
Mount the led to the reflector and glue it.
The Circuit
Solder the circuit as shown in the diagram.
Mounting the Circuit
Mount the circuit and apply current tape to avoid short circuit.
Assembling the Torch
After assembling the torch it looks great.
Testing the Light..
Connect the wires to 12v battery and test it.
